  7. Feb 10, 2007 · Ty Law Cornerback, 1994. A 6-0, 201-pound Aliquippa, PA native, Ty Law became first 'M' defensive back since Tripp Welborne to earn All-America honors. Law was chosen a first-team All-American by both Walter Camp and the Football News. A three-year starter, Law made 31 starts in his career, including 27 consecutive regular season starts.
